PBS to Air 4th Season of Pioneers of Television in April; CMT Celebrates 35th Anniversary of Dukes of Hazzard
Standup comedians who landed sitcoms, TV doctors and nurses, standout comedy actors, and the people who broke the color barrier on television, are the subjects explored when Pioneers of Television returns to PBS this April, offering inside stories from some of America's most beloved television stars. The fourth season of the Emmy-nominated series reveals intriguing behind-the-scenes stories and fascinating facts about television's most well-known and influential celebrities. On January 21 at the semi-annual Television Critics Association conference, Ray Romano (Everybody Loves Raymond), Bob Newhart (The Bob Newhart Show, Newhart), Jimmie Walker (Good Times), Leslie Uggams (The Leslie Uggams Show) and George Takei (Star Trek) introduced television critics to the exciting upcoming season with a panel discussion and an inside look at season four. New interviews with legendary stars, including Robin Williams, Roseanne Barr and Dick Van Dyke, and never-before-seen images mix with timeless footage that continues to entertain TV viewers decades later. Pioneers of Television's first-hand look at the medium is guided by the stories of television icons who appear in memorable footage and reminisce about the iconic genres they helped popularize.
The genres highlighted in this season of four one-hour Pioneers of Television episodes include:
STANDUP TO SITCOM
This star-packed episode features fresh interviews with Jerry Seinfeld, Roseanne Barr, Tim Allen, Ray Romano, and Bob Newhart. The program reveals how America's top standup comics made the transition to the sitcom form; and includes dozens of clips from Seinfeld, Home Improvement, Everybody Loves Raymond, Roseanne, and more.
DOCTORS AND NURSES
From George Clooney on ER to Richard Chamberlain on Dr. Kildare, television's long love affair with doctors and nurses shows no signs of letting up. Noah Wyle, Anthony Edwards, Gloria Reuben and Eriq LaSalle open up about the secrets of ER; Howie Mandel, Ed Begley Jr. and Christina Pickles revisit St. Elsewhere. The episode also features the final interview with Chad Everett of Medical Center before his recent death.
ACTING FUNNY
This episode peeks behind the curtain to reveal the backstage techniques of America's favorite comedic actors. The program features the manic improvisational style of Robin Williams, along with his comic predecessor Jonathan Winters. They're a fascinating contrast to Tina Fey, who explains her measured, highly prepared approach. The episode also highlights the all-time #1 Emmy winner for comedy acting: Cloris Leachman.
BREAKING BARRIERS
This episode traces the story of people of color on American television — including the mid-1960s breakthroughs of African Americans Diahann Carroll (Julia) and Bill Cosby (I Spy). Latino landmarks range from I Love Lucy with Desi Arnaz to Miami Vice with Edward James Olmos. Also featured are Asian Americans like George Takei (Star Trek), who details his youth spent in a Japanese American internment camp.
CMT will celebrate a milestone 35 years since The Dukes of Hazzard first launched with eight back-to-back hours of the most-loved episodes on Sunday, January 26 beginning at 2:00 pm, ET/PT. For a chance to see their name and favorite Dukes fact on television, fans are invited to be part of the fast-moving episodes by sharing Dukes facts on facebook.com/TheDukesRideAgain and on Twitter using #Dukes35. The series returned to CMT earlier this month, airing for the first time in high-definition. The iconic television series originally launched on January 26, 1979, and exploded as a pop culture phenomenon throughout its successful seven-year run. Bo, Luke and Daisy Duke, along with their Uncle Jesse, fought the corrupt political system of Hazzard County, and made short-shorts, fast cars and CB radios cool around the globe.
